Technology's Role in Authenticity and Security
In a market where authenticity is critical, innovation is stepping up to home plate. Blockchain is being utilized to create tamper-proof records of provenance, while high-resolution imaging and spectroscopy devices aid identify bogus. These improvements make certain that the work of fine art appraisers continues to be reliable and reliable, especially when dealing with high-value purchases.
Furthermore, these developments are changing just how pieces are insured, saved, and transferred. The conventional art market's reliance on paper-based systems is quickly being replaced with secure electronic methods, producing smoother and more secure procedures for collection agencies and institutions alike.

The Hybrid Model of Auctions
Physical auction gallery events are not going anywhere, but they're being boosted by digital tools. Hybrid auctions-- which incorporate in-person and on-line bidding process-- are ending up being the norm. This technique not only enhances access yet additionally expands the customer base, bringing in worldwide interest and younger tech-savvy participants.
This crossbreed model also impacts prices trends and bidding habits.
